DOD - SMD 5962-92205

MICROCIRCUIT, DIGITAL, FAST CMOS, MULTILEVEL PIPELINE REGISTERS WITH INVERTING THREE-STATE OUTPUTS, TTL COMPATIBLE INPUTS, LIMITED OUTPUT VOLTAGE SWING, MONOLITHIC SILICON

inactive
Buy Now
Organization: DOD
Publication Date: 23 April 2014
Status: inactive
Page Count: 19
scope:

This drawing documents two product assurance class levels consisting of high reliability (device class Q and M) and space application (device class V). A choice of case outlines and lead finishes are available and are reflected in the Part or Identifying Number (PIN). When available, a choice of Radiation Hardness Assurance (RHA) levels is reflected in the PIN.

intended Use:

Microcircuits conforming to this drawing are intended for use for Government microcircuit applications (original equipment), design applications, and logistics purposes.
